End Scraper
EU1401
From: France | Dordogne | Laugerie Basse
Curatorial Section: European
Object Number | EU1401 |
Current Location | Collections Storage |
Culture | Solutrean |
Provenience | France | Dordogne | Laugerie Basse |
Period | Solutrean |
Date Made | 20000-15000 BCE |
Section | European |
Materials | Flint |
Description | Original Card: Flint implement - Double ended grattoir. France, Dordogne, Laugerie Haute. Solutrean. Revised Card: Flint end scraper - On end of blade. Retouched also at opposite end. Possibly a double end scraper. Blue-gray patination. #1. France, Dordogne, Laugerie Haute. Solutrean. See note on 1399. |
Length | 6.3 cm |
Width | 3 cm |
Credit Line | Gift of the American School of Prehistoric Research in Europe, Ales Hrdlicka, Director, 1924 |
